Responsibilities
* Delivery of a wide range of OHL projects; producing and reviewing technical documents in line with industry standards.
* Development of design criteria, conductor selection, structure type selection, insulation coordination and lightning performance.
* Development of typical OHL design deliverables – including line schedules, plan/profile drawings, staking tables and special crossings design.
* Conduct feasibility studies to assess technical and economic viability of proposed projects.
* Coordinate with other engineering disciplines (e.g., civil, structural) to ensure overall project integrity.

Qualifications
* Degree in Mechanical, Electrical, Structural or Civil Engineering, or industry experience if coming from a hands-on/construction pathway.
* CEng, IEng registration or working towards registration would be beneficial.
* Experience as an Overhead Line Design Engineer or similar on Transmission and Distribution projects.
* Experience using PLS-CADD to carry out both new OHL designs and modifications to existing designs.
* Experience working on projects requiring UK design requirements.
* Strong understanding of complimentary T&D disciplines to OHL Design (e.g., HV Plant design, HV Cable design, or T&D Civil design) is beneficial.
* Experience developing OHL deliverables and managing OHL delivery across multiple projects.
